Warren Buffett once made a 10-year bet that shocked the investing world.

DebateBeginner Tutorialyoutube

Could a simple S&P 500 index fund beat high-fee hedge fund? Protégé Partners said: "Game on." What followed became one of the most famous examples in the active vs passive investing debate. The lesson? Paying higher fees doesn't automatically mean getting better returns. If you're learning investing, personal finance, or stock market basics, this is one story worth knowing.
